How do I make a video look like a previous movie in Premiere?
To do this, go to the Effects panel and search for the Tint effect. Once you’ve found it, drop it onto your video clip and under White, change the tint to more of a sepia color (in the yellow to brown range).
How do you make a VHS effect in Premiere Pro?
To install the presets, right-click on Presets in the Effects window, then select Import Presets. Select the VHS Presets from the project file. Now you can drag-and-drop the VHS Shake preset onto your footage. (The VHS Shake preset is designed to work on HD 1920×1080 footage.
Is Premiere Pro better than Rush?
If you need a more extensive, complex edit, Premiere Pro is the way to go. If you want to make a quick edit or prepare your footage for a more expansive edit later, Premiere Rush is the better choice. Regardless of what you choose, both programs can help you create professional-level edits on your videos.
What’s the difference between Premiere Pro and Elements?
Premiere Elements offers basic, intuitive features so beginners can edit videos fast, while Premiere Pro offers a more robust and customizable set of professional video editing tools. Hollywood professionals use Premiere Pro to create many of the movies you know and love.

How do I add a filmlooks effect to a clip?
To add a FilmLooks effect: Select the clip to which you want to apply the effect. Click Effects on the Action bar. From the Effects panel, select the FilmLooks category. Drag the desired effect on to the clip in the Quick view timeline or the Expert view timeline. If necessary, modify the properties of the effect using the Applied Effects panel.
How do I scale a video clip in Premiere Pro?
To scale proportionally, click the clip in the Monitor panel and drag a clip handle. Alternatively, expand the Motion effect in the Applied Effects panel, and drag the Scale slider.
